Abstract

A method for the preparation of an eggshell catalyst is described comprising the steps of i) immersing shaped units of an oxidic support having a smallest unit dimension ≧0.5 mm in a solution of cobalt ammine carbonate, ii) heating the solution to a temperature between 60 and 120° C. to precipitate cobalt compounds onto the surface of the shaped units, iii) separating the resulting supported cobalt compounds from the remaining solution, and iv) drying the supported cobalt compounds. The cobalt compounds may be reduced to provide catalysts suitable for the hydrogenation of unsaturated compounds or the Fischer-Tropsch synthesis of hydrocarbons.

Claims (16)

1. A method for the preparation of an eggshell catalyst precursor comprising the steps of:

i) immersing shaped units of an oxidic support having a length from 0.5 mm to 50 mm, and a cross sectional width from 0.5 mm to 25 mm in an aqueous solution of cobalt ammine carbonate,

ii) heating the solution containing the immersed shaped units at a heating rate of less than 0.4° C/minute to a temperature between 60 and 120° C. to precipitate cobalt compounds onto the surface of the shaped units,

iii) separating the resulting supported cobalt compounds from the remaining solution, and

iv) drying the supported cobalt compounds to form the eggshell catalyst precursor having a cobalt containing layer with a thickness between 5 and 250 microns; wherein less than or equal to 10 wt. % of the cobalt compounds are precipitated in an unsupported state.

2. The method of claim 1 , wherein the cobalt concentration of the cobalt ammine carbonate solution is greater than 5% wt.

3. The method of claim 1 , wherein the oxidic support comprises silica, titania, or alumina.

4. The method of claim 1 , wherein the oxidic support is gamma alumina or theta alumina.

5. The method of claim 1 , wherein the shaped units are pellets or extrudates with a cross-section that is circular, lobed, or fluted.

6. The method of claim 1 , wherein an oxidising agent is added to the solution of cobalt ammine carbonate to oxidise the Co(II) to Co(III), prior to heating the solution to precipitate the cobalt compounds.

7. The method of claim 1 , wherein the dried catalyst precursor is sieved to remove any unsupported cobalt compounds.

8. The method of claim 1 , wherein the dried supported cobalt compounds are heated at elevated temperatures to convert at least a portion of the cobalt compounds to cobalt oxide.

9. The method of claim 1 , wherein the dried supported cobalt compounds are heated under reducing conditions so that at least part of the cobalt is converted to its elemental form.

10. The method of claim 1 , wherein the cobalt compounds are reduced by passing a hydrogen-containing gas over the catalyst precursor at a temperature in the range 200-600° C. for between 1 and 24 hours at atmospheric or higher pressures up to 25 bar.

11. The method of claim 9 , wherein the reduced catalyst precursor is subsequently passivated with an oxygen containing gas or encapsulated with a barrier coating.

12. The method of claim 1 , wherein the cross sectional width is a diameter.
